Hi mateIf we assume your session is 2hrs long (12:00-14:00) and the set up is as you’ve suggested above, I’d go….
Pre-meal at 11:00
Train at 12:00 (start sipping sustain)
MPSMax at 13:00
Finish sustain by 13:30
Post workout meal 15:00
Personally I would move everything 30mins earlier, but that’s your call on what feels good mate
